Chromium Code Reviews| OLD | NEW |
|---|---|
| 1 /* | 1 /* |
| 2 * Copyright (C) 1998, 1999 Torben Weis <weis@kde.org> | 2 * Copyright (C) 1998, 1999 Torben Weis <weis@kde.org> |
| 3 * 1999-2001 Lars Knoll <knoll@kde.org> | 3 * 1999-2001 Lars Knoll <knoll@kde.org> |
| 4 * 1999-2001 Antti Koivisto <koivisto@kde.org> | 4 * 1999-2001 Antti Koivisto <koivisto@kde.org> |
| 5 * 2000-2001 Simon Hausmann <hausmann@kde.org> | 5 * 2000-2001 Simon Hausmann <hausmann@kde.org> |
| 6 * 2000-2001 Dirk Mueller <mueller@kde.org> | 6 * 2000-2001 Dirk Mueller <mueller@kde.org> |
| 7 * 2000 Stefan Schimanski <1Stein@gmx.de> | 7 * 2000 Stefan Schimanski <1Stein@gmx.de> |
| 8 * Copyright (C) 2004, 2005, 2006, 2007, 2008, 2009, 2010 Apple Inc. All rights reserved. | 8 * Copyright (C) 2004, 2005, 2006, 2007, 2008, 2009, 2010 Apple Inc. All rights reserved. |
| 9 * Copyright (C) 2008 Nokia Corporation and/or its subsidiary(-ies) | 9 * Copyright (C) 2008 Nokia Corporation and/or its subsidiary(-ies) |
| 10 * Copyright (C) 2008 Eric Seidel <eric@webkit.org> | 10 * Copyright (C) 2008 Eric Seidel <eric@webkit.org> |
| (...skipping 157 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... | |
| 168 bool shouldReuseDefaultView(const KURL&) const; | 168 bool shouldReuseDefaultView(const KURL&) const; |
| 169 void removeSpellingMarkersUnderWords(const Vector<String>& words); | 169 void removeSpellingMarkersUnderWords(const Vector<String>& words); |
| 170 | 170 |
| 171 #if ENABLE(OILPAN) | 171 #if ENABLE(OILPAN) |
| 172 void registerPluginElement(HTMLPlugInElement*); | 172 void registerPluginElement(HTMLPlugInElement*); |
| 173 void unregisterPluginElement(HTMLPlugInElement*); | 173 void unregisterPluginElement(HTMLPlugInElement*); |
| 174 void clearWeakMembers(Visitor*); | 174 void clearWeakMembers(Visitor*); |
| 175 #endif | 175 #endif |
| 176 DisplayItemClient displayItemClient() const { return toDisplayItemClient (this); } | 176 DisplayItemClient displayItemClient() const { return toDisplayItemClient (this); } |
| 177 | 177 |
| 178 void setShouldSendDPRHint() { m_shouldSendDPRHint = true; } | |
| 179 void setShouldSendRWHint() { m_shouldSendRWHint = true; } | |
| 180 bool shouldSendDPRHint() { return m_shouldSendDPRHint; } | |
| 181 bool shouldSendRWHint() { return m_shouldSendRWHint; } | |
| 182 | |
| 178 // ======== | 183 // ======== |
| 179 | 184 |
| 180 private: | 185 private: |
| 181 LocalFrame(FrameLoaderClient*, FrameHost*, FrameOwner*); | 186 LocalFrame(FrameLoaderClient*, FrameHost*, FrameOwner*); |
| 182 | 187 |
| 183 String localLayerTreeAsText(unsigned flags) const; | 188 String localLayerTreeAsText(unsigned flags) const; |
| 184 | 189 |
| 185 void detachView(); | 190 void detachView(); |
| 186 | 191 |
| 187 // Paints the area for the given rect into a DragImage, with the given d isplayItemClient id attached. | 192 // Paints the area for the given rect into a DragImage, with the given d isplayItemClient id attached. |
| (...skipping 33 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... | |
| 221 // See LocalFrame::clearWeakMembers(). | 226 // See LocalFrame::clearWeakMembers(). |
| 222 HashSet<HTMLPlugInElement*> m_pluginElements; | 227 HashSet<HTMLPlugInElement*> m_pluginElements; |
| 223 #endif | 228 #endif |
| 224 | 229 |
| 225 float m_pageZoomFactor; | 230 float m_pageZoomFactor; |
| 226 float m_textZoomFactor; | 231 float m_textZoomFactor; |
| 227 | 232 |
| 228 bool m_inViewSourceMode; | 233 bool m_inViewSourceMode; |
| 229 | 234 |
| 230 RefPtrWillBeMember<InstrumentingAgents> m_instrumentingAgents; | 235 RefPtrWillBeMember<InstrumentingAgents> m_instrumentingAgents; |
| 236 | |
| 237 bool m_shouldSendDPRHint; | |
|
Mike West
2015/02/25 09:03:14
How many hints will we end up with? Might it make
| |
| 238 bool m_shouldSendRWHint; | |
| 231 }; | 239 }; |
| 232 | 240 |
| 233 inline void LocalFrame::init() | 241 inline void LocalFrame::init() |
| 234 { | 242 { |
| 235 m_loader.init(); | 243 m_loader.init(); |
| 236 } | 244 } |
| 237 | 245 |
| 238 inline LocalDOMWindow* LocalFrame::localDOMWindow() const | 246 inline LocalDOMWindow* LocalFrame::localDOMWindow() const |
| 239 { | 247 { |
| 240 return m_domWindow.get(); | 248 return m_domWindow.get(); |
| (...skipping 63 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... | |
| 304 DEFINE_TYPE_CASTS(LocalFrame, Frame, localFrame, localFrame->isLocalFrame(), localFrame.isLocalFrame()); | 312 DEFINE_TYPE_CASTS(LocalFrame, Frame, localFrame, localFrame->isLocalFrame(), localFrame.isLocalFrame()); |
| 305 | 313 |
| 306 } // namespace blink | 314 } // namespace blink |
| 307 | 315 |
| 308 // During refactoring, there are some places where we need to do type conversion s that | 316 // During refactoring, there are some places where we need to do type conversion s that |
| 309 // will not be needed once all instances of LocalFrame and RemoteFrame are sorte d out. | 317 // will not be needed once all instances of LocalFrame and RemoteFrame are sorte d out. |
| 310 // At that time this #define will be removed and all the uses of it will need to be corrected. | 318 // At that time this #define will be removed and all the uses of it will need to be corrected. |
| 311 #define toLocalFrameTemporary toLocalFrame | 319 #define toLocalFrameTemporary toLocalFrame |
| 312 | 320 |
| 313 #endif // LocalFrame_h | 321 #endif // LocalFrame_h |
| OLD | NEW |